What do you call a dance teacher? A dance teacher or choreography teacher is a person responsible for teaching various dance techniques and transmitting knowledge about the history and culture of dance. The dance teacher can teach different styles of dance, such as contemporary dance, classical ballet, jazz dance, or hip-hop dance. Depending on the context, it can also be called a "master of dance" or "choreographer."

How to become a dance teacher?

There are several paths to become a dance teacher. Here are some important factors to consider: • It is generally recommended to pursue specialized dance training in order to become a dance teacher. This could be through a university degree program or a recognized dance school. • Some dance schools or federations offer training programs specifically for becoming a dance teacher. These programs may include practical and theoretical workshops, as well as certification. • Having experience as a professional dancer can be an advantage in becoming a dance teacher. This allows for the development of technical and artistic skills, as well as understanding the demands of the dance profession. • Once trained and qualified, one can seek employment as a dance teacher in a dance school, cultural center or dance company. It is also possible to start one's own dance studio or offer private lessons. It is important to note that becoming a dance teacher can be a demanding profession, requiring discipline and a passion for dance. Therefore, it is recommended to prepare and train extensively in order to teach professionally.

The area of intervention of a dance choreography teacher.

A choreography teacher is someone who is responsible for creating, developing, and staging choreographies. A choreography teacher can work in different contexts, such as: - In a dance school, ballet school, dance center, dance academy, or conservatory: a certified choreographer can teach ballet creation techniques and help students develop their creativity and artistic expression. - In a dance company or dance hall: the choreographer offers a dance workshop and can create choreographies for dance performances and work with dancers to set up dance movements and sequences. - In the event industry: the dance teacher can be responsible for creating choreographies for special events, such as weddings, birthdays, or galas. The field of intervention of a choreography teacher is thus very varied and can depend on their skills and interests. In general, the choreography teacher must be creative, have a good sense of observation, and be capable of working in a team. They must also be able to adapt to different audiences and different dance styles: Latin dances (salsa, Cuban salsa, kizomba, bachata, rumba...), zumba, sports dance, African dance, tap dance, ragga, classical dance, ballroom dance (Argentine tango, waltz, cha-cha, rock n roll, etc.), Arabesque dance, burlesque dance, couple dance, break-dance, children's dance, oriental dance, etc.

Why hire a dance choreographer?

If you wish to take a beginner's dance course and develop your dance skills, a choreography teacher can help you acquire new techniques and work on different dance steps, as well as your coordination and artistic expression (classical dance classes, salsa classes, oriental dance classes, contemporary dance classes, jazz classes, ballet classes, modern dance classes, hip-hop dance classes, dance initiation classes, flamenco classes, dance classes for children...). If you need to create a choreography for a special event or a musical, a choreography teacher can help you set up dance movements and combinations. He can also advise you on the choice of music and staging. If you are a professional dancer in a dance group, a choreographer can help you prepare a dance show by creating choreographies that are adapted to your level and your ambitions.

How to choose the right choreography teacher?

It is important to ensure that the choreography teacher has a strong background and experience in the field of dance. You can inquire about their degrees and professional experiences to get an idea of their skills and expertise. It is recommended to choose a choreography teacher who teaches the style of dance that interests you. Make sure to check that the teacher specializes in the type of dance you want to learn. You should also find out about the teaching methods of the choreography teacher. You can ask to attend a lesson to get an idea of their teaching style and how they work with students. Don't forget to check the rates offered by the choreography teacher and compare them with other offers on the market. Ensure that the rates fit your budget and that you have a clear idea of what is included in the lessons (number of hours per lesson, rental fees for the dance studio, etc.).

Questions to ask a choreography teacher during the first contact

• What is your educational background and experience as a choreography teacher? • What dance styles do you teach? • What are your rates and what course options are available (course hours, room rental fees, etc.)? • What is your teaching method? • Can you give me examples of choreographies that you have created or staged? • Can you share examples of recent professional achievements or successes? • What are your goals for your students? • How do you work with your students to help them achieve their dance goals?
